MIC For Rapidly Growing Mycobacteria
Test Details: The minimum inhibitory concentration, or MIC, is used to determine the lowest concentration of an antibiotic that will inhibit bacterial growth. The MIC represents an important way for identifying the antibiotic dosage that will help to treat a bacterial infection.
